Hickory Nut Cake

These nuts from the trees that grow wild on the fencerows flavor cakes as well as pies. The beaten egg whites (eggs were generally in good supply on the farm) make this an airy dessert.
Couverts1 layer cake
Deel op Facebook Print Recipe

Ingredients

  • ½ cup butter or margarine softened
  • cups granulated sugar
  • 3 cups flour
  • 3 tsp. baking powder
  • 1 cup milk
  • tsp. vanilla
  • 1 cup hickory nuts
  • 5 egg whites beaten until stiff

Instructions

  • Cream butter or margarine and sugar together.
  • Mix together flour and baking powder.
  • Add dry ingredients alternately with milk to creamed butter and sugar.
  • Blend in vanilla.
  • Stir in nuts.
  • Fold in egg whites.
  • Bake in 2 greased and floured cake pans at 350° for 30 minutes.
